Can Strainers Be Installed Horizontally? Installation Code Requirements

2026-09-14 05:14

 

 

The Y strainer is the most common type of pipeline strainer, and its design supports both horizontal and vertical installation. The Core Principle of Horizontal Strainer Installation

The Y strainer gets its name from the Y shaped angle between its screen chamber and the pipeline. Whether installed horizontally or vertically, the screen chamber must point downward. This is the most basic and most important installation rule. The purpose of pointing the screen chamber downward is to allow intercepted solids, rust, welding slag and other debris to settle naturally at the bottom of the chamber under gravity, making it easy to collect and discharge. If the screen chamber points upward, debris will fall directly into the downstream pipeline, causing the strainer to fail completely and even contaminating the entire system.

 

How Horizontal Installation Relates to the Medium

The installation orientation must be adjusted according to the medium flowing through the pipeline:

 

For liquid pipelines, the strainer should be installed vertically, or horizontally with the screen chamber pointing vertically downward. The purpose is to ensure that intercepted debris is not carried back into the pipeline when the flow velocity drops.

 

For steam or gas pipelines, special attention is required for horizontal installation. Taking a steam pipeline as an example, the correct practice is to install the strainer laterally, meaning the screen chamber sits in a horizontal plane rather than pointing vertically downward. The reason is that steam produces condensate as it flows through the pipeline. If the screen chamber points vertically downward, condensate will accumulate inside the chamber and cannot drain away, forming a pool of water. This causes the steam to carry water droplets, which can lead to water hammer or erosion damage to downstream equipment. Placing the chamber in a horizontal plane allows condensate to flow away with the steam and reduces the risk of water accumulation. Some manufacturers also recommend installing a steam trap at the drain port of the strainer to remove condensate from the screen area in time while improving pressure drop performance.

 

Additional Requirements for Horizontal Installation

When a strainer is installed on a horizontal pipeline, the following conditions must also be met:

 

Sufficient space for the blowdown valve and screen removal. There must be enough operating space around the strainer to periodically open the blowdown valve to discharge debris and to remove the screen for cleaning or replacement when needed. The drain port should be located at the lowest position to ensure complete drainage.

 

The flow direction must be correct. The strainer body is usually cast with an arrow marking that indicates the direction of medium flow. During installation, the arrow must point in the same direction as the actual flow in the pipeline. Reverse installation will cause filtration failure and may damage the screen.

 

Limitations of special strainer types. Not all strainers are suitable for horizontal installation. T type or basket strainers can usually only be installed in horizontal pipelines, and large basket strainers may require bottom support. Some magnetic strainers, when installed horizontally, require an additional drain port at the bottom of the housing to empty residual liquid before opening the strainer.

 

Conclusion

Strainers can be installed horizontally, but being able to install them does not mean they are installed correctly. When a Y strainer is installed horizontally, liquid pipelines should have the screen chamber pointing vertically downward, while steam or gas pipelines should have the screen chamber in a horizontal plane. In either case, the correct installation orientation is the prerequisite for the strainer to function properly and protect downstream equipment. Before actual operation, it is recommended to check the installation manual provided by the specific manufacturer to confirm whether there are additional requirements for the particular model.
